No, there is no direct bus from Hove to Folkestone. However, there are services departing from Hove station and arriving at Folkestone station via Cornfield Road.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 57m.

The distance between Hove and Folkestone is 97.5 km. The road distance is 132 km.
You can take a bus from Sea Life Centre to Civic Centre via Cornfield Road, Railway Station, Railway Station, and Police Station in around 5h 58m.
